$61.1K – $74.9K a year 9 hours ago Qualifications Microsoft Powerpoint Microsoft Word Microsoft Excel 5 years Driver’s License Rigging Computer skills Senior level Full Job Description Job Purpose The basic duties of the Project Manager are to receive and process internal requests for proposals, ensure equipment is assigned properly, manage gear utilization, assist coordinating cross rental fulfillment, and manage on site projects as assigned. Duties and responsibilities Engage with the events estimator to prepare and distribute proposals based on client needs and equipment availability Complete technical diagrams to facilitate on site events and supplement the sales process Manage Lasso projects to book equipment Analyze potential equipment shortages for possible substitutions Coordinate any cross-rental needs from various vendors with support from sales, estimator, and operations manager Assist the Sales staff with site visits, client support, technical support, or on-site support as needed or assigned Project Manage / Lead events on site as assigned Maintain accurate hour tracking against assignments for assigned crews and self Work with the operations manager to keep Lasso as accurate as possible Make recommendations to the sales / operations staff for possible up sale opportunities, gear substations, staffing, and systems workflows Prepare show files in Lasso for on-site staff / PM / Sales to ensure accuracy while producing events Schedule, Attend, and participate (via phone or in person) all Pre-Conference and Post Conference meetings Other duties as assigned Qualifications Candidates for the Project Coordinator position must meet the following minimum qualifications to successfully perform the job. These are the qualifications that are preferred for someone to be considered for the position. 5+ Years of Live Event experience in a specialist position or higher Strong knowledge of Audio-Visual gear and best practices Working knowledge of standard rigging procedures and installations Unrestricted driver’s license and clean driving record Vectorworks experience Experience with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int Experience with live events and event production Must be familiar with basic PC computer operations. Must be an organized self-starter and have a willingness to follow processes. Strong ability to formulate plans and projections and effectively communicate those plans to others both internal and external is necessary Must be able to write routine reports and correspondence and speak effectively before small groups of employees and one-on-one to customers Must be able to effectively present information and respond to questions from customers, managers and the general public. Ability to respond to common inquiries or complaints from customers Ability to ap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ral, or diagram form Ability to deal with and interpret nonverbal symbolism (formulas, graphs, blueprints, etc.)
